An extended-range bass is an electric bass guitar with a greater frequency range than a standard-tuned four-string bass guitar.One way that a bass could be considered 'extended-range' is to utilize a tuning peg that allows for instant re-tuning, such as the popular 'Xtenders' made by Hipshot, however it is more so those bass guitars that have a low-B string such as the five string bass guitar and/or a high C-string - the six string bass guitar - that are most normally considered extended-range bass guitars.
